The Asus ZenFone 7 Pro is better than the Moto Z Droid Edition, having a general score of 88.3 against 75.6. Both of these phones come with Android operating system, but Asus ZenFone 7 Pro has older 11 version while Moto Z Droid Edition has Android 7.1 Nougat. The Asus ZenFone 7 Pro is a noticeably newer phone than Moto Z Droid Edition, but it's notably heavier and extremely thicker.
Asus ZenFone 7 Pro counts with a bit more powerful processor than Moto Z Droid Edition, because it has a greater number of cores (and they are faster) and a higher amount of RAM memory. Asus ZenFone 7 Pro features a bit more vivid screen than Moto Z Droid Edition, because although it has a bit worse resolution of 1080 x 2400px and a lot lower screen pixel density, it also counts with a bigger display.
The Asus ZenFone 7 Pro features a much bigger storage for games and applications than Moto Z Droid Edition, and although they both have a SD extension slot that holds up to 1,95 TB, the Asus ZenFone 7 Pro also has 256 GB internal memory. The Asus ZenFone 7 Pro has a much longer battery duration than Moto Z Droid Edition, because it has a 5000mAh battery size.
The Asus ZenFone 7 Pro has a very superior camera than Moto Z Droid Edition, and although they both have a F1.8 aperture, the Asus ZenFone 7 Pro also has a lot more mega pixels camera and a much better 7680x4320 video resolution.
